The Way Words Are
Words aren’t said easily They don’t pour from my veins Sounds don’t form on my lips I don’t take a breath then say something smart and witty I take a breath then attempt to socialize To survive a conversation I should be glad to partake in But with words on paper it’s a conversation with pen I am happy to have I take a breath and my thoughts just flow I don’t take a breath and hold my tongue Sounds of a different world blare in my mind They flow then pour out through my veins Words aren’t said easily But they can be written beautifully
